Denne betingede setningen brukes til å utføre en uttalelse basert på multiple if condition. Hvis den første tilstanden er falsk, sjekker den den andre tilstanden. Hvis den andre tilstanden er falsk, sjekker den den tredje tilstanden og så videre. Hvis alle forhold returnerer falske, vil den utføre erklæringen om annet.
- Hvordan bruker du awk på en variabel?
- Hvordan bruker du en betinget uttalelse?
- Hvordan sender du kommandolinjeargumenter i awk?
- Kan vi bruke grep inni awk?
- Hva er awk variabler?
- Hva er vanskelig alternativ?
Hvordan bruker du awk på en variabel?
Variabler brukes til å lagre verdier som er midlertidige i ethvert programmeringsspråk. Å definere variabelen i awk-kommando ligner på bash-skriptspråk, og det fungerer som bash når skallvariabelen brukes med et enkelt sitat og dobbelt sitat.
Hvordan bruker du en betinget uttalelse?
Betingede uttalelser brukes til å bestemme gjennomføringsflyten basert på forskjellige forhold. Hvis en betingelse er oppfylt, kan du utføre en handling, og hvis tilstanden er falsk, kan du utføre en annen handling.
Hvordan sender du kommandolinjeargumenter i awk?
Argumenter gitt på slutten av kommandolinjen til awk blir vanligvis tatt som filnavn som awk-skriptet vil lese fra. For å sette en variabel på kommandolinjen, bruk -v variabel = verdi, e.g. Dette vil gjøre det mulig for deg å bruke num som en variabel i skriptet. Startverdien til variabelen vil være 10 i eksemplet ovenfor.
Kan vi bruke grep inni awk?
Du prøver å starte "grep" -programmet fra et awk-skript. Jeg er ikke veldig sikker, men jeg tror det ikke er (lett) mulig. Men det gir heller ikke mye mening, siden awk er mer kraftfull enn grep. Det kan gjøre det samme, og mye mer, men med forskjellig syntaks og semantikk.
Hva er awk variabler?
Standard AWK-variablene er diskutert nedenfor.
- ARGC. Det innebærer antall argumenter gitt på kommandolinjen. ...
- ARGV. Det er en matrise som lagrer kommandolinjeargumentene. ...
- CONVFMT. Det representerer konverteringsformatet for tall. ...
- MILJØ. Det er et assosiativt utvalg av miljøvariabler. ...
- FILNAVN. ...
- FS. ...
- NF. ...
- NR.
Hva er vanskelig alternativ?
Awk er et skriptspråk som brukes til å manipulere data og generere rapporter. Programmeringsspråket for awk-kommandoen krever ingen kompilering, og lar brukeren bruke variabler, numeriske funksjoner, strengfunksjoner og logiske operatorer.